Low dielectric constant glass fiber is a specialized type of glass fiber that is designed to have a low dielectric constant, making it suitable for applications where high-frequency signals need to be transmitted with minimal signal loss. This type of glass fiber is engineered to have low electrical conductivity and high thermal stability, making it ideal for use in industries such as telecommunications, electronics, and aerospace. Low dielectric constant glass fiber is commonly used in printed circuit boards, antennas, radomes, and other high-frequency applications where signal integrity is crucial.

The market for low dielectric constant glass fiber is experiencing steady growth due to the increasing demand for high-performance materials in the electronics and telecommunications industries. As the need for faster data transmission speeds and higher bandwidths continues to rise, there is a growing demand for materials that can support these requirements. Low dielectric constant glass fiber offers superior electrical properties compared to traditional materials, making it a preferred choice for manufacturers looking to improve the performance of their products. In addition, the increasing adoption of 5G technology and the Internet of Things (IoT) is expected to further drive the demand for low dielectric constant glass fiber in the coming years.

Several market drivers are contributing to the growth of the low dielectric constant glass fiber market. The expanding telecommunications sector, particularly the deployment of 5G networks, is a significant driver as these networks require materials with low signal loss and high data transmission capabilities. Furthermore, the rapid advancements in electronics and aerospace technologies are fueling the demand for high-performance materials like low dielectric constant glass fiber. Additionally, the increasing focus on energy efficiency and sustainability is prompting manufacturers to seek out materials that can help reduce power consumption and environmental impact, further boosting the market for low dielectric constant glass fiber.
